The Role

We are seeking a highly organised and detail-driven Project Coordinator to support the successful delivery of our playground projects across the UK. From project handover through to completion, you will play a central role in coordinating people, processes and logistics, ensuring that every element aligns seamlessly. This is a pivotal position where structure, foresight and communication directly impact the quality and success of what we deliver on site.

What You’ll Be Doing

  • Take ownership of coordinating multiple projects through the delivery phase, ensuring timely, accurate and high-quality execution.
  • Act as the central point of contact, connecting sales, design, logistics, installation teams and external partners.
  • Plan and manage end-to-end project logistics, ensuring equipment, materials and resources are delivered on time, in full and correctly sequenced.
  • Work closely with logistics teams and suppliers to proactively manage availability, scheduling and transport.
  • Build, maintain and monitor project timelines, ensuring key milestones are clearly defined and achieved.
  • Utilise Microsoft Dynamics 365 Business Central (BC14) to manage financials, procurement and inventory with accuracy and control.
  • Maintain structured and up-to-date project information within CRM systems.
  • Coordinate installation schedules, delivery windows and site readiness.
  • Identify risks at an early stage – operational, logistical or resource-based – and resolve them with efficiency and attention to detail.
  • Ensure all projects uphold KOMPAN’s standards of quality, safety and compliance.
  • Support a smooth project close, including accurate and timely invoicing.

What We’re Looking For

  • Proven experience in a Project Coordinator or Project Support role, ideally within construction, manufacturing, installations or outdoor environments.
  • Strong experience coordinating project logistics and supply chains within a multi‑project setting.
  • Working knowledge of Microsoft Dynamics 365 Business Central.
  • Experience using CRM systems to manage project data and communication.
  • Highly organised, with the ability to manage multiple projects with precision and clarity.
  • Confident communicator, comfortable working across internal teams and external stakeholders.
  • Proactive, solutions‑oriented and calm under pressure.
  • Strong working knowledge of Microsoft Office tools.
  • Awareness of UK safety standards (advantageous).
